    My advice would be to avoid eBay until you know what you are looking for in a razor, such as common flaws in old razors and good makes to go for. Most eBay razors arent shave ready when you get them either, and can sometimes need other work doing as well. So even though you think you've got a good deal on the razor, you then have to send it out to be honed and cleaned up!

    The classifieds here is a much safer bet, and the razor will most likely come shave ready, which they usually dont from eBay!

    You'll also need a strop, brush and some soap or cream. Have a look in the Vendors Corner forum here on the site for a list of reputable vendors.
